Types of Wigs: A Detailed Overview

Synthetic Wigs

Synthetic wigs are made from man-made fibers that mimic the look and feel of natural hair. They are typically more affordable than human hair wigs and come pre-styled, making them a great option for everyday wear. These wigs require minimal maintenance and can hold their style even after washing. However, they may not withstand heat styling as well as human hair.

Human Hair Wigs

Human hair wigs are crafted from real hair, providing a natural look and feel. They can be styled, colored, and treated just like your own hair, offering versatility for different looks. While they are generally more expensive, many users find the investment worthwhile for the quality and longevity. Human hair wigs can also be more comfortable to wear for extended periods.

Lace Front Wigs

Lace front wigs feature a lace panel at the front, which allows for a realistic hairline. This type of wig can be styled away from the face, providing a more natural appearance. Lace front wigs come in both synthetic and human hair options and are popular for their versatility. However, they require careful application and maintenance to keep the lace looking fresh.

Full Lace Wigs

Full lace wigs are constructed entirely of lace, allowing for a natural appearance from all angles. They are highly versatile, enabling users to style their hair in various ways, including updos. These wigs often come at a higher price point and require more maintenance, but they are favored for their natural look and feel.

Costume Wigs

Costume wigs are designed specifically for themed events, parties, or performances. They come in a wide variety of colors and styles, making them perfect for cosplay or Halloween. These wigs can be fun and eye-catching but are typically not meant for everyday wear.

Medical Wigs

Medical wigs are designed to cater to individuals experiencing hair loss due to medical conditions such as alopecia or chemotherapy. These wigs focus on comfort and natural appearance, often featuring softer materials and adjustable fittings. Many medical wig stores offer personalized consultations to help find the perfect fit for individual needs.

Technical Features of Wig Types

Wig Type Material Styling Flexibility Cost Weight
Synthetic Wigs Synthetic fibers Low $50 – $300 Light
Human Hair Wigs Natural hair High $100 – $1,500 Moderate
Lace Front Wigs Lace & hair blend Medium $100 – $600 Light
Full Lace Wigs Full lace & hair High $200 – $2,000 Moderate
Costume Wigs Synthetic/Blend Low $20 – $200 Light
Medical Wigs Natural/Synthetic Medium $100 – $1,000 Moderate
